South West London (SWL) is embarking on an exciting Imaging Digital Transformation Programme to modernise and enhance imaging services across our Acute Trusts. This programme will play a pivotal role in delivering unified digital imaging solutions that support clinical productivity and excellence, operational efficiency and improved patient care.

An exciting opportunity has arisen to work as the Imaging Digital Solution Architect and Testing Lead within the SWL Diagnostics Programme, part of SWL Acute Provider Collaborative (APC). The SWL APC comprises four acute hospital Trusts: Croydon Health Services NHS Trust, Epsom and St Helier University Hospitals NHS Trust, Kingston Hospital NHS Foundation Trust, and St George’s University Hospitals NHS Foundation Trust.

We are seeking a motivated, competent, experienced individual to join our team and contribute to this ambitious programme with the appropriate knowledge and experience of digital solutions within Imaging (Radiology). This role is key to ensure the successful digital delivery, transformation and innovation across the SWL Imaging Network.

This Programme is hosted by Kingston and Richmond NHS Foundation Trust.

Responsibilities
  • Overall responsibility for the successful delivery of the Technical and Infrastructure elements, including strategy development, enterprise design, image migration, and testing activities.
  • Lead the coordination, development, preparation and implementation of the technical workstream to agreed milestone delivery dates, resolving issues, and initiating corrective action as appropriate.
  • Ensure effective collaboration and communication across all stakeholders both internal and external facilitating alignment between technical teams, suppliers, and clinical services.
Essential Criteria
  • Strong understanding of NHS digital systems, with specific experience in radiology and imaging services and solutions, including RIS and PACS.
  • Developing and writing system designs, plans, test scripts and reports.
  • Technical, Clinical and/or operational background in radiology services.
  • Excellent programme and project management skills, including:
    • Develop and manage project plans, including risk and issue registers.
    • Produce highlight and board-level reports, support programme delivery and governance.
    • Strong communicative, administrative and organisational skills.
  • You should be educated to Master’s level or equivalent experience with extensive expertise in programme delivery, transformation, and operational implementation.
